People will ask me about discovery motions.  Discovery motions are a way to see what the   government has in their evidence against you.  Initially, these are very limited. In the general   district court, where most of my cases originate,  a discovery motion will give you three things,   statements that the defendant  made to law enforcement,   the result of any scientific tests this  could be ballistics from a firearm,   results of tests to see what an illegal substance  is if someone has a breath sample or blood   drawn from a DUI or DWI those can be considered  scientific examinations, it can also include DNA   or fingerprints. The last thing that one will get  in a motion for discovery in the general district   court is a copy of the defendant's prior record.  Now, I will tell you this, we do have the ability   to file these motions.
